Tom Peters recently posted some great thoughts about the TV show House and how it relates to business performance.

At a gut level I have felt many of the same things when watching the show and Tom articulates them very well. A few of the best lessons that can be learned relating to business are:

All the problems that House deals with are out of the ordinary with no clear solution (sound familiar to your business?)

The biggest difference in how he executes compared to most people in business is that he is performing against the very immediate possibility of the patient (business) dying.

People all tend to act with urgency in these situations - the key is keeping a cool head and still acting with urgency.

The other key is to constantly work with the same urgency even when death is not imminent. It is human nature to work harder to survive than to thrive. House even demonstrates this in the way he deals with his own problems. What if we all worked as hard on thriving as we do when our survival is tested?
